Breaking News: Factories Were Pushed Out of Cities. Their Return Could Revive Downtowns.


In recent developments, changes in zoning rules have been implemented to allow small manufacturers to return to the districts and neighborhoods they started to leave a century ago. This shift aims to revitalize local economies and create more job opportunities within communities.

This adjustment in zoning regulations provides the opportunity for small manufacturers to contribute to the economic wellbeing of their neighborhoods while fostering a sense of empowerment and safety. By bringing manufacturing back to these areas, cities are striving to promote growth and mental health through increased economic opportunities and local investment.
